Item 5.07 Submission of Matters to a Vote of Security Holders.

 

On April 20, 2020, Nabors Industries Ltd. (the “Company”) held a special meeting of shareholders (the “Special Meeting”). At the Special Meeting, shareholders were requested to approve proposals to (i) amend the Company’s share capital to effect a reverse stock split of the Company’s common shares at a ratio not less than 1-for-15 and not greater than 1-for-50, with the exact ratio to be set within that range at the sole discretion of the Company’s Board of Directors before the effective date of the reverse stock split without further approval or authorization of the Company’s shareholders (the “Reverse Stock Split”), together with a corresponding proportional reduction in the number of authorized common shares and a proportional increase in the par value for such authorized common shares (the “Reverse Stock Split Proposal”), (ii) increase the Company’s authorized common share capital by 100% following the proportional reduction in the number of authorized common shares as a result of the Reverse Stock Split (the “Share Capital Increase Proposal”) and (iii) amend the Company’s Bye-Laws in respect of its share capital (the “Bye-Laws Amendment”), each as more fully described in the Company’s Definitive Proxy Statement on Schedule 14A, which was filed with the Securities and Exchange Commission on March 31, 2020.

 

Proposal 1: The Reverse Stock Split Proposal. The adoption of the Reverse Stock Split Proposal was approved by the votes indicated below:

 

For   Against   Abstain
345,741,523   17,069,380   1,237,328

 

Proposal 2: The Share Capital Increase Proposal. The Share Capital Increase Proposal was approved by the votes indicated below:

 

For   Against   Abstain
330,985,780   31,352,056   1,710,395

 

Proposal 3: The Bye-Laws Amendment. The Bye-Laws Amendment was approved by the votes indicated below:

 

For   Against   Abstain
341,165,297   18,442,223   4,440,711

 

On April 20, 2020, the Company’s Board of Directors approved the Reverse Stock Split at a ratio of 1-for-50.

 

As a result of the Reverse Stock Split, 50 pre-split common shares will automatically combine into one new common share, without any action on the part of the shareholders. The Company’s authorized number of common shares will also be proportionally decreased from 800,000,000 to 16,000,000 common shares, and the par value of each common share will be proportionally increased from $0.001 to $0.05. In addition, the Company's authorized common share capital will increase by 100% following the proportional reduction in the number of authorized common shares as a result of the Reverse Stock Split. No fractional common shares will be issued as a result of the Reverse Stock Split. Any fractional common shares of registered holders resulting from the Reverse Stock Split will be rounded up to the nearest whole share.
